Understanding Vehicle Key Replacement: A Comprehensive Guide

Vehicle key replacement is a necessary service that lots of vehicle owners come across a minimum of once in their lives. Whether it's due to a lost key, a malfunctioning fob, or the requirement for a spare, comprehending the key replacement procedure can save time, money, and disappointment. This short article will explore the complexities of vehicle key replacement, types of keys, expenses, and regularly asked questions to assist vehicle owners make notified choices.

Kinds Of Vehicle Keys

Before diving into the replacement process, it is crucial to comprehend the different types of vehicle keys readily available today. Each type has its own unique features and replacement protocols.

1. Conventional Mechanical Keys

  • Description: Simple, metal keys that run by placing them into the ignition and turning.
  • Replacement: Can be quickly duplicated at a hardware store or locksmith.

2. Transponder Keys

  • Description: Keys embedded with a microchip that communicates with the vehicle's ignition system for added security.
  • Replacement: Requires configuring to sync with the vehicle, frequently done through a dealer or specialized locksmith.

3. Key Fobs

  • Description: Remote control devices that can lock/unlock doors, begin engines, and deal other features.
  • Replacement: Typically requires a see to a car dealership for coding; some locksmith professionals likewise supply this service.

4. Smart Keys

  • Description: Advanced keys that allow keyless entry and engine begin through distance sensors.
  • Replacement: Usually needs dealer intervention due to the complicated programs involved.

5. Keyless Ignition Systems

  • Description: Systems that use a push-button start mechanism instead of a conventional key.
  • Replacement: Replacement keys need to be set to the specific vehicle design and frequently need dealer assistance.
Key TypeDescriptionReplacement Method
Traditional KeyEasy metal keyHardware store/locksmith
Transponder KeyKey with embedded microchipDealership/specialized locksmith
Key FobPush-button control deviceDealership/locksmith
Smart KeyKeyless entry mechanismDealer just
Keyless IgnitionPush-button start systemDealership only

The Vehicle Key Replacement Process

Finding yourself in requirement of a vehicle key replacement can be a hassle. Below is a detailed procedure to follow to ensure a smooth replacement experience.

Step 1: Identify Your Key Type

Determine which kind of key you need to understand your replacement alternatives better. This info is essential as it significantly influences the general process and expense.

Action 2: Gather Necessary Information

Gather the pertinent details, including:

  • Vehicle make, design, and year
  • Vehicle Identification Number (VIN)
  • Proof of ownership or registration
  • Motorist's license

Step 3: Choose a Replacement Method

Alternatives:

  1. Dealership: Usually supplies the most reliable service however can be more costly. Great for programs and advanced keys.
  2. Locksmith professional: Often a more affordable option, especially for traditional keys and transponders. Make sure that the locksmith professional is experienced in automotive services.
  3. DIY Solutions: For basic mechanical keys, duplicating can be done in the house or at local hardware shops that provide key duplication services.

Step 4: Get a Quote

Contact the chosen supplier (car dealership or locksmith professional) to get a quote. This often includes providing details about your vehicle and the kind of key required.

Step 5: Schedule an Appointment

When you have actually selected your service provider and received a quote, established an appointment for the replacement service. Make sure to inquire about the time needed for programs if appropriate.

Action 6: Complete the Transaction

At the visit, bring all required details and documents. After the replacement is finished, test the new key to guarantee it works correctly.

Step 7: Consider Spare Keys

After replacing or acquiring a brand-new key, it's smart to consider getting spare keys made to avoid future incidents.

Expense of Vehicle Key Replacement

The following table lays out the typical expenses related to various types of vehicle key replacements.

Key TypeAverage Replacement CostTime Required
Standard Key₤ 1 - ₤ 1010 - 30 minutes
Transponder Key₤ 75 - ₤ 30030 - 60 minutes
Key Fob₤ 50 - ₤ 6001 - 2 hours
Smart Key₤ 200 - ₤ 5001 - 2 hours
Keyless Ignition₤ 300 - ₤ 7501 - 3 hours

Notes:

  • Costs may vary based upon the vehicle make, model, and geographical place.
  • Additional costs could be incurred for on-site services or emergency calls.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. How long does it take to replace a vehicle key?

The time needed for replacement varies depending upon the kind of key and selected provider. It can take anywhere from a couple of minutes for standard keys to numerous hours for complicated clever keys.

2. Can I replace my key myself?

For traditional keys, yes, they can easily be copied at hardware shops. However, transponder and smart keys often require customized programs, requiring expert help.

3. Is it more pricey to replace a lost key compared to a broken key?

Typically, yes. Replacing a lost key typically involves configuring a brand-new key from scratch, while a broken key might just require a replicate or small repair work.

4. What should I do if my key fob quits working?

Check the battery first; if that doesn't solve the concern, consider seeking advice from a locksmith or dealer, as the fob might require reprogramming.

5. How can I avoid losing my type in the future?

Consider utilizing key trackers, setting designated areas for key storage, and constantly returning keys to the same location after use.
